Quick Verdict
CMMI drives voluntary process maturity for predictable software/IT delivery globally, while EN 1090 mandates CE marking for structural steel/aluminium in EU construction. Companies adopt CMMI for performance gains; EN 1090 for legal market access.

CMMI Details
What It Is
Capability Maturity Model Integration (CMMI) is a performance improvement framework for process institutionalization. Primarily a certification model governed by ISACA's CMMI Institute, it focuses on software development, services, and acquisition. Its maturity-based approach progresses organizations from ad-hoc to optimizing processes via levels 0-5.
Key Components
- 4 Category Areas: Doing, Managing, Enabling, Improving.
- Practice Areas like Requirements Development, Configuration Management, Causal Analysis.
- Governance and infrastructure practices for institutionalization (policy, planning, monitoring).
- Staged/continuous representations with Benchmark appraisals for validation.
Why Organizations Use It
- Enhances predictability, reduces rework (up to 50% gains).
- Meets contractual requirements in defense, regulated sectors.
- Builds stakeholder trust via benchmark ratings.
- Drives ROI through data-driven optimization.
Implementation Overview
- Phased: assessment, piloting, training, appraisal.
- Applies to mid-large organizations in IT/software.
- Involves gap analysis, pilots, Benchmark and Evaluation appraisals. Requires executive sponsorship, tools for evidence.
EN 1090 Details
What It Is
EN 1090 is the European harmonized standard family (EN 1090-1, -2, -3) for conformity assessment and execution of structural steel and aluminium components. It implements CPR requirements for CE marking of load-bearing parts in construction. Primary scope covers fabrication, assembly, and risk-based controls via Execution Classes (EXC1-4).
Key Components
- Factory Production Control (FPC): Certified system for traceability, inspection, welding.
- Technical rules in EN 1090-2/3: Materials, tolerances, corrosion protection, NDT.
- DoP and CE marking supported by Notified Body audits.
- Built on ISO 3834 welding quality; AVCP systems for certification.
Why Organizations Use It
- Mandatory for EU/EEA market access and legal compliance.
- Mitigates failure risks, ensures liability protection.
- Enables high-consequence projects, boosts competitiveness.
- Builds stakeholder trust through certified quality.
Implementation Overview
Phased: Gap analysis, FPC development, personnel training, NB certification, surveillance. Targets fabricators in construction; 6-12 months typical, with ongoing audits.
Key Differences
| Aspect | CMMI | EN 1090 |
|---|---|---|
| Scope | Process improvement across development, services, acquisition | Execution of steel/aluminium structural components |
| Industry | Software, IT, defense, global cross-industry | Construction, fabrication, EU/EEA focused |
| Nature | Voluntary performance framework with appraisals | Mandatory harmonized standard for CE marking |
| Testing | SCAMPI appraisals by certified appraisers | FPC certification and surveillance by Notified Bodies |
| Penalties | Loss of certification, no legal penalties | Market exclusion, fines, legal liability |
